The Evolution of Mobile Cuisine in Middletown

While the concept of mobile food vending has existed for centuries, the modern food truck revolution began gaining momentum in the United States in the aftermath of the economic downturn of the late two thousands. Chefs and entrepreneurs sought a more affordable and flexible alternative to opening brick-and-mortar restaurants, and the food truck provided just that. In Middletown, Ohio, the rise of the food truck Middletown Ohio scene mirrored this national trend, gradually gaining traction as residents and visitors alike embraced the unique dining experience.

Several factors have contributed to the thriving scene of food trucks in Middletown, Ohio. Firstly, the lower overhead costs compared to traditional restaurants make it easier for aspiring chefs to launch their businesses and experiment with innovative menus. Secondly, the flexibility of operating a food truck allows owners to test the waters, gauging customer demand for specific cuisines and dishes before committing to a permanent location. Synergy and Competition with Established Restaurants

The arrival of food trucks in Middletown, Ohio, has inevitably raised questions about their impact on existing restaurants. Some worry that mobile kitchens may siphon off customers and negatively affect the bottom line of brick-and-mortar establishments. However, many argue that food trucks actually contribute to the overall vibrancy of the local dining scene, attracting more foot traffic to areas where they operate and introducing new customers to the city’s culinary offerings.

Rather than viewing food trucks as direct competitors, some restaurants have even embraced the opportunity to collaborate. For example, they may partner with food trucks in Middletown, Ohio, to offer special menu items, cater events, or host food truck rallies in their parking lots. Such collaborations can create a synergistic relationship, benefiting both the restaurant and the mobile vendor.

Challenges and Opportunities on the Road

While the food truck Middletown Ohio scene offers many advantages for entrepreneurs, it also presents certain challenges. One of the biggest challenges is competition, as the number of mobile vendors continues to grow. Food trucks in Middletown, Ohio, must constantly strive to differentiate themselves through unique menus, high-quality ingredients, and exceptional customer service.

Another challenge is weather dependency. Outdoor dining is naturally affected by inclement weather, which can significantly impact sales and profitability. Food truck operators must be prepared to adapt to changing weather conditions and have contingency plans in place to mitigate potential losses.

Navigating regulations and obtaining permits can also be a complex and time-consuming process. Food trucks in Middletown, Ohio, must comply with a variety of local and state regulations related to food safety, zoning, and licensing.
